GradeAid

The Problem: What problem are you attempting to solve, and how big is it? Children suffering from school refusal systematically fall out of the education system because traditional teaching methods fail to meet their individual learning needs. Today, 110,000 children have experienced school refusal—equivalent to one in five students. This target group becomes isolated at home during their school years, which later leads to difficulties in securing and maintaining employment, costing society 2.2 billion annually. Research shows that the most critical factor for these students is restoring their self-confidence regarding learning; they need to experience learning as a positive activity and process the traumas that led to their school refusal (The Back2School Modular Cognitive Behavioral Intervention, 2024). Therefore, before attempting to reintegrate students into the physical school environment, it is crucial to rebuild their confidence and bring them up to the academic level of their peers to reduce feelings of stigmatization. The Solution: What is your idea? Describe your product or service. GradeAid is an AI agent that creates personalized learning experiences. Students simply scan their homework or verbalize what they wish to learn. Our AI then generates tailored content derived from pedagogically validated materials, specifically designed for children who lack academic confidence or have fallen behind. The system continuously learns from the student's interactions and automatically adapts the curriculum. This helps restore the self-confidence and joy of learning that many of these students lack, while ensuring the process is both personalized and fun. The platform features a 24/7 AI tutor providing instant feedback. Through gamification, students earn coins for their virtual pets. This approach was selected because research has long established that gamification effectively builds confidence and helps children re-engage with learning (Impact of gamification on school engagement: a systematic review, 2024). Instead of forcing the child to fit the system, our technology adapts to the child's way of learning. Our intention is to build confidence so that children find it easier to return to school, equipped with the mental energy to focus on social reintegration. The platform supports both English and Danish. We are currently testing the Danish version.

Danish Development Research Network (DDRN)

Danish Development Research Network (DDRN) is a non-governmental organization comprising individual and institutional members based in any country. Membership is open to researchers, students, aid practitioners, consultants, private and public entities and others who are involved in the generation, communication and application of knowledge to support sustainable development in the Global South countries. There is a wide gap between North and South in research as a resource for development. According to the UNESCO Science Report 2015, low income countries had 121 researchers per 1 mill. inhabitants, as opposed to high income countries with 3,814 researchers per 1 mill. inhabitants in 2013. During the same year, 1,363,074 scientific articles were published by researchers in OECD member states, as compared to only 3,909 articles by researchers in low income countries. Global challenges call for joint research to retrieve and combine data across North-South divides. The mutual interests between South and North researchers in exploring global solutions set agendas for research beyond conventional development studies. The emphasis in Denmark on innovation holds a potential for a broad engagement with South countries towards the 17 Sustainable Development Goals (SDGs). Research by South researchers working in Denmark provides knowledge resources for South-North public and private partnerships.

AITSU operations ApS

AITSU is a startup that commercialises ultrasound guided intralymphatic Immunotherapy as a disruptive treatment for grass pollen allergy. To improve the quality of the injections, we want to build software that can identify lymph nodes and the needle in real time and guide the needle to the optimal site for the intralymphatic injection of medicine.

BioPilot

Only 7.9% of new medicin is approved for phase 1 clinical programs - life saving cures are being scrapped because of poor reproducibility. Today, researchers designing complex in vitro and in vivo experiments jump between many tools that do not talk to each other. Protocols are written in free text, naming is inconsistent, raw data is scattered across drives, and inventory and cell banks are tracked separately. This makes it hard to reproduce experiments, compare results across projects, trace which cell material went into which batch, and satisfy regulatory expectations. Small and mid-sized labs often cannot afford enterprise platforms like Benchling or Dotmatics, so they manually glue everything together and rarely get to use advanced analytics or AI. BioPilot solves this by standardising the full early-to-in-vivo CTR pipeline in one product. Users can register and template in vitro experiments (differentiation, expansion, cryopreservation, device testing, etc.) and in vivo studies (animals, groups, dosing, housing, ethics documents) using fixed ontologies. This gives every experiment a structured schema and a precise schedule of readouts, barcodes and data types to collect. Raw data (FACS, scRNA-seq, imaging, counters, bioreactor logs, etc.) is then automatically linked back to the right experiment, condition and sample. On top of this, BioPilot offers: • Inventory and cell bank tracking that makes it trivial to trace which vial, edit or expansion batch was used where. • Live bioreactor monitoring with alarms (email / phone) to prevent losing expensive batches. • A growing library of free analytical tools, including automated FACS gating, scRNA-seq pipelines and image analysis that can feed results straight back into the experiment records. • A global ontology service for vendors, instruments, cell lines, species and process terms, with a roadmap for a public API. Because everything is structured and queryable, BioPilot makes it much easier to compare experiments, run Bayesian optimisation on process parameters, and let AI suggest next-step experiments. The pricing is kept aggressively low (free tier plus a simple paid tier based on storage), so smaller biotech and academic groups can access capabilities that are normally reserved for organisations with large software budgets. In short, BioPilot aims to become the operating system for cell therapy R&D: a single, affordable platform where experiments are planned, executed, monitored and analysed in a way that is standardised enough for automation and flexible enough for real-world biology.

PayTjek

PayTjek is developing an AI-powered payroll verification platform that helps employees detect and resolve salary discrepancies through automated collective agreement analysis and intelligent error detection. Payroll errors are a widespread and costly problem, with billions lost each year because employees never uncover them. Payslips are often complex and difficult to understand without specialist knowledge of collective agreements and labor laws — expertise usually reserved for lawyers, union representatives, and HR professionals. This leaves everyday workers, from healthcare staff to teachers, at risk of losing money they are rightfully owed. PayTjek democratizes payroll expertise. Employees simply upload their payslip, and our AI analyzes salary data, cross-references it with relevant collective agreements, checks against work schedules and contracts, and flags discrepancies or missing payments. The results are delivered in clear, plain language, giving workers both understanding and actionable next steps. Our technology is built to interpret even the most complex Danish labor agreements, with a roadmap to expand across European markets. We are driven by a strong sense of fairness. Payroll verification has long been out of reach for the people who need it most. Without the right tools, employees have been left powerless in the face of errors. PayTjek exists to change that — to return knowledge, transparency, and financial control to workers, starting with healthcare employees in Denmark and expanding to empower workers across Europe.

GLAZE Technologies

GLAZE Technologies turns raw data into “material intelligence.” Across energy, aerospace, and manufacturing, critical components can fail because decision-makers can’t see what’s happening inside their materials until it’s too late. Today they must choose between expensive lab testing or flying blind on the factory floor. We solve that gap with Carmen, our patented, real-time sensor platform that reveals a material’s composition, defects, and degradation at industrial speed and scale. Powered by breakthrough terahertz technology, Carmen spots micro-cracks in wind-turbine blades before they splinter, verifies satellite parts for the European Space Agency, and will soon help any production line certify quality without stopping the line. Why does it matter? Because better material insight means safer infrastructure, fewer recalls, less waste, and a faster transition to a sustainable, high-performance world. Rock Flour Company

Rock Flour Company is a dynamic, mission-driven startup founded by Professor Minik Rosing, the world-renowned geologist and pioneer of utilizing Greenlandic Rock Flour (GRF) for carbon-negative agronomic applications. Our core mission is ambitious: to bring GRF to market, enabling sustainable agriculture, facilitating carbon removals at scale, and delivering tangible economic benefits to local communities in both Greenland and specific farming regions globally. Today, we’re a dynamic core team of five with a validated potential by top investors across the globe. In September this year, we raised our second financing round featuring major commitments from Danish & Greenlandic institutional investors like Novo Holdings, EIFO (Danish state venture fund), SISA, and Nalik Ventures.

Advanced Precision Systems AS

Advanced Precision Systems (APS) is a Norwegian defense-tech startup developing Fenix, a software module for aerial strike drones that enables in-motion release of low-cost, unguided munitions against ground targets. Unlike kamikaze systems, the aircraft returns for reuse, lowering per-strike cost and reducing dependence on strained supply chains.
